What you'll do:

As an experienced software engineer in test automation, you will need to think long-term and drive towards scalable and maintainable solutions leveraging industry standard automation tools and frameworks. You will work together with Engineers from many domains to improve test frameworks, support new test strategies, and drive standardization of test data. In a highly collaborative team environment, you will take a stake in the team’s mission to align with software engineering best practices and master our craft. This includes developing software, reviewing code, integration testing, and leveraging CI/CD pipelines, etc. Ultimately, you will be responsible for ensuring quality software solutions are delivered to both internal and external customers.

The day-to-day:
  • Digesting top-level requirements and providing feedback to ensure they are concise, testable, and realistic
  • Deriving software requirements from stakeholder needs
  • Designing and documenting test software frameworks, services, utilities, libraries, file formats, and standard conventions to allow for long-term test station operation, maintenance and support
  • Reviewing and testing both individual contributions and those of colleagues and collaborators
  • Participating in continuous improvement activities to help find opportunities for reuse as well as process modifications that drive development efficiencies
  • Imparting knowledge and expertise of test equipment and instrumentation in software designs
  • Participating in technical discussions and support inquiries
  • Collaborating with interdisciplinary engineers to create solutions that support the factory
What you'll need:
  •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ering/Bachelor of Science in Computer Science, similar technical degree, or equivalent experience
  • 5+ years systems and test experience in complex environments
  • Experience developing software in a team environment using version control, build automation, bug tracking, test driven development and similar processes/technologies
  • Highly experienced with National Instrument’s TestStand and C#
  • Experience with Python
  • Experience implementing test automation, instrument drivers, and other test tools
  • Experience creating software test plans to demonstrate requirements coverage and compliance
  • Experience creating fully documented reusable libraries, abstractions, and APIs
  • Results oriented with a high degree of accountability, commitment, and responsibility
  • Up to 10% travel
What will help you on the job:
  • Knowledge of current test software development industry tools and standard methodologies.
  • Knowledge of Object-Oriented programming and design patterns
  • Good understanding of security, user privileges, and system administration
  • Experience with National Instrument LabVIEW
  • Experience with networking (TCP, UDP, Multicast, etc.) and network devices.
  • Experience communicating with RF instrumentation
  • Excellent communication skills
  • Intellectual curiosity and test mentality
  • Desire to grow and ability to quickly learn
